Might be able with the clearance issues. But, I dont have a TIG welder, so I cant do anything for your sub. However, being that its a sub and cast aluminum, you probably will not be able to weld it. you will burn the cone up with all the heat. In order to weld cast you need to preheat, and that will cause issues. However, I can help with that subframe
